A guide to uninstall Skins from your computer

Skins is a software application. This page contains details on how to remove it from your computer. It is written by ATI. More information on ATI can be seen here. Please follow if you want to read more on Skins on ATI's page. The application is usually found in the C:\Programmi\ATI Technologies directory. Keep in mind that this location can differ being determined by the user's choice. Skins's primary file takes about 48.00 KB (49152 bytes) and is named CLI.exe.

Skins installs the following the executables on your PC, occupying about 3.59 MB (3760640 bytes) on disk.
